基于用户行为编码的数据库入侵检测系统:设计、实现与优化.docxVIP

  • 0
  • 0
  • 约2.66万字
  • 约 22页
  • 2026-01-29 发布于上海
  • 举报

基于用户行为编码的数据库入侵检测系统:设计、实现与优化.docx

基于用户行为编码的数据库入侵检测系统:设计、实现与优化

一、引言

1.1研究背景与意义

在数字化时代,数据库作为信息系统的核心,存储着海量的关键数据,涵盖了商业机密、个人隐私、企业运营数据等重要信息,其安全性至关重要。从商业领域来看,数据库中保存着企业的客户信息、财务数据、供应链信息等,这些数据是企业运营的基石,一旦泄露或遭到篡改,可能导致企业的经济损失、信誉受损,甚至面临法律风险。在医疗行业,数据库记录着患者的病历、诊断结果、治疗方案等敏感信息,对保障患者的健康权益和医疗服务的准确性起着关键作用。教育领域的数据库则包含学生的学籍信息、成绩数据、学习档案等,关乎教育的公平与质量。

随着网络技术的飞速发展,数据库面临的安全威胁日益严峻。外部攻击者可能通过网络入侵,窃取敏感数据,如近年来一些知名企业的数据库遭受黑客攻击,导致大量用户信息泄露,引发了广泛的社会关注和经济损失。内部用户的非法操作同样不容忽视,他们可能利用合法权限,滥用资源,对数据库进行未经授权的访问、修改或删除操作,给数据库安全带来严重隐患。

传统的数据库安全机制,如身份认证和存取控制,主要侧重于对外部用户的身份和权限约束,是一种以预防为中心的被动安全机制,难以有效应对日益复杂的安全威胁。在面对新型的攻击手段,如高级持续威胁(APT)时,传统机制往往显得力不从心。因此,迫切需要一种更加主动、智能的安全机制,以提升数据库的安全防护能力。

基于用户行为编码的入侵检测系统应运而生,它通过对用户行为进行深入分析和编码,建立用户行为模型,能够实时监测用户行为的异常变化,及时发现潜在的入侵行为。这种系统能够有效弥补传统安全机制的不足,不仅可以检测到外部的恶意攻击,还能识别内部用户的异常操作,为数据库提供全方位的安全保护。它的出现,为解决数据库安全问题提供了新的思路和方法,对于保障信息系统的稳定运行、保护用户隐私和企业利益具有重要的现实意义。

1.2国内外研究现状

在国外,对于基于用户行为分析的入侵检测系统研究开展较早,取得了一系列具有影响力的成果。许多研究聚焦于利用机器学习算法对用户行为数据进行建模和分析。例如,一些学者运用神经网络算法,通过对大量正常用户行为数据的学习,构建出能够准确识别异常行为的模型。这种方法在处理复杂的用户行为模式时表现出较高的准确性,但计算复杂度较高,对硬件资源要求也较为苛刻。还有研究采用聚类分析算法,将用户行为数据进行聚类,通过对比聚类结果与正常行为模式,检测出异常行为。这种方法能够快速处理大规模数据,但对于边界情况的判断可能存在一定误差。

在国内,相关研究也在不断深入,众多高校和科研机构投入了大量的研究力量。一些研究结合了国内的实际应用场景,提出了具有针对性的解决方案。有的研究将用户行为分析与大数据技术相结合,利用大数据的存储和处理能力,对海量的用户行为数据进行高效分析,从而提高入侵检测的效率和准确性。还有的研究关注于多源数据融合,将网络流量数据、系统日志数据等与用户行为数据进行融合分析,以获取更全面的用户行为特征,增强入侵检测的能力。

然而,当前的研究仍存在一些不足之处。一方面,大多数研究在构建用户行为模型时,往往过于依赖历史数据,对用户行为的动态变化适应性不足。随着用户使用习惯的改变以及业务需求的不断更新,用户行为模式也会发生相应的变化,传统的模型难以及时准确地反映这些变化,导致入侵检测的误报率和漏报率较高。另一方面,对于复杂的攻击场景,尤其是多种攻击手段相结合的情况,现有的检测方法往往难以有效应对。在面对高级持续威胁(APT)等复杂攻击时,攻击者通常会采用隐蔽的手段,长时间潜伏在系统中,逐步窃取敏感信息,传统的入侵检测系统很难在早期发现这些攻击行为。

1.3研究方法与创新点

本文综合运用了多种研究方法,以确保研究的科学性和有效性。首先,采用文献研究法,广泛查阅国内外关于数据库安全、入侵检测技术以及用户行为分析等领域的相关文献,深入了解该领域的研究现状和发展趋势,为本文的研究提供坚实的理论基础。通过对大量文献的梳理和分析,总结出当前研究的热点问题和存在的不足之处,从而明确本文的研究方向。

其次,运用实验法,搭建实验环境,对提出的基于用户行为编码的数据库入侵检测系统进行实验验证。通过模拟各种正常和异常的用户行为,收集实验数据,并对系统的检测性能进行评估,包括检测准确率、误报率、漏报率等指标。根据实验结果,对系统进行优化和改进,以提高系统的性能和可靠性。

本文的创新点主要体现在以下几个方面。一是提出了一种新的用户行为编码方法,该方法充分考虑了用户行为的动态变化和多维度特征,能够更加准确地描述用户的行为模式。通过对用户行为的关键特征进行提取和编码,将用户行为转化为可量化的数值表示,为后续的分析和检测提供了更加有效的数据基础。二是构建了基于深度学习的

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档